Forest Practices GIS Spatial Data Sets
The Forest Practices Division develops and maintains data and software programs in order to support our mission to protect public resources while maintaining a viable timber industry.
Our spatial datasets are available in ArcInfo export format (zipped .e00). All spatial datasets are in Washington Coordinate System of 1983, South Zone, NAD83 (1991), unless otherwise noted. Data documentation (metadata) are in either HTML or text format.
